    This issue might be due to the reason that you may have a remnant file from a previous installation of Outlook. Here's what you need to know and how to proceed:

    Reasons Why scanpst.exe Is Missing Incomplete Uninstall: An old uninstall of Outlook may have left leftover files while removing the main tool. Non-standard Installation: If Outlook wasn't installed through the typical Microsoft Office setup, scanpst.exe might be missing. The new outlook app does not have the scanpst.exe

    Solutions: Locate a Valid scanpst.exe, this only work if you have the old outlook app installed.

    Default Location: The location of scanpst.exe depends on your Outlook version: Outlook 2019: C:\Program Files (x86)\Microsoft Office\root\Office16
    Outlook 2016: C:\Program Files (x86)\Microsoft Office\root\Office16</0> Outlook 2013: C:\Program Files (x86)\Microsoft Office\Office15</1> ... and so on Search: Search your computer for "scanpst.exe". If you find it in a valid location, copy it to the correct folder for your Outlook version (see above).

    Reinstall Microsoft Office: If you can't find scanpst.exe on your computer, the cleanest solution is to reinstall Microsoft Office: Go to Control Panel -> Programs and Features. Uninstall your current Microsoft Office installation. Reinstall Microsoft Office.

    Important Notes: Don't use the .db file: You cannot rename the .db file to an executable and expect it to work. Backup: Always create a backup of your Outlook data files (.pst, .ost) before any repair attempts. Hope this helps and answer your question.
